How We Picked These Sportsbooks

With so many websites to choose from, it helps to know what separates the good from the great. Around 30+ sites get regular local traffic, but only a few deliver where it counts.

1. Strong Security & Licensing
Start by checking for a valid license. Trusted platforms are usually registered with the Western Cape Gambling and Racing Board or the Mpumalanga Economic Regulator. These bodies make sure sites follow FICA requirements, verify player age, and handle payments securely. Licensed, FICA-compliant, and using bank-level encryption. No license? No thanks.

2. Local Payment Coverage
When it comes to payments, flexibility matters. South African bettors prefer options like EFT, PayFast, OTT Voucher, Zapper, OZOW, and standard debit or credit cards. Deposits are typically instant, while withdrawals can take from 2 hours to 3 business days depending on the site.

3. Competitive Odds & Market Depth
Odds can vary wildly. Betway and Gbets often offer better returns — especially on local leagues. Coverage of local sports is essential — from PSL football and Currie Cup rugby to horse racing. The best sites also go global with options for Premier League betting, international cricket, and more.

4. Real-Time Live Betting
In-play betting needs fast updates and smooth visuals. Sportingbet excels here with a strong live interface and cash-out options.

5. Support That Doesn’t Waste Time
And if something goes wrong? Top platforms offer live chat, email, and phone support — often 24/7. Quick responses and knowledgeable reps make a big difference. Good sites also offer FAQs and beginner guides to help new users get started.
